GCCollectionMode GCCollectionMode GCCollectionMode GCCollectionMode Enum

Definizione

Specifica il comportamento per una Garbage Collection forzata.Specifies the behavior for a forced garbage collection.

public enum class GCCollectionMode
[System.Serializable]
public enum GCCollectionMode
type GCCollectionMode = 
Public Enum GCCollectionMode
Ereditarietà
GCCollectionModeGCCollectionModeGCCollectionModeGCCollectionMode
Attributi

Campi

Default Default Default Default 0

Impostazione predefinita di questa enumerazione che è attualmente Forced.The default setting for this enumeration, which is currently Forced.

Forced Forced Forced Forced 1

Forza il Garbage Collection affinché venga eseguito immediatamente.Forces the garbage collection to occur immediately.

Optimized Optimized Optimized Optimized 2

Consente al Garbage Collector di determinare se questo è il momento migliore per recuperare gli oggetti.Allows the garbage collector to determine whether the current time is optimal to reclaim objects.

Esempi

Nell'esempio seguente viene forzato un Garbage Collection per gli oggetti di generazione 2 con l'impostazione ottimizzata.The following example forces a garbage collection for generation 2 objects with the Optimized setting.

using System;

class Program
{
    static void Main(string[] args)
    {
        GC.Collect(2, GCCollectionMode.Optimized);
    }
}
Class Program

    Public Shared Sub Main()
        GC.Collect(2, GCCollectionMode.Optimized)
    End Sub
End Class

Commenti

Utilizzare l' GC.Collect overload del metodo per specificare GCCollectionMode il valore.Use the GC.Collect method overload to specify the GCCollectionMode value.

Si applica a

Vedi anche